Matthew Sportelli Obituary

It is with sorrow and love that we share the news of the passing of Matthew R. Sportelli, who passed on Thursday, December 1, 2022 at his home in Southington, CT. Matthew died peacefully, surrounded by his family. He is survived by his wife Elaine (English) Sportelli, his daughter Jayne Sportelli, his son Paul Sportelli, his sister-in-law Phyllis English, his son-in-law Richard Dillon, and his son's partner Jay Turvey. Matthew was born in Bristol on April 29, 1930, and lived most of his life in Bristol. He is the son of Anna and Anthony Sportelli, and the brother of Anita Sportelli, all of whom pre-deceased him. Matthew and Elaine were married in 1955, and happily celebrated their 67th wedding anniversary on August 6, 2022. Matthew attended Bristol High School and received his Bachelors and Masters degrees from the University of Connecticut. He served as sergeant in the U.S. Army during the Korean conflict. Known by friends and colleagues as Matt, he taught in the Bristol Public School system for decades where he inspired many students in math and science. He also created and taught a city-wide program for gifted students in the 1970s. Matt was an avid golfer, gardener, and traveler. He was a wonderful husband, father, teacher and friend.
